Output 307883a982bdf948b973b3b794f9f739ef64990d093896a92953bd4c7425686c:17

value
4274054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4ef3d94c2a240646617327e487a5f0bb504d72a OP_EQUAL
address
3M6umwHMZ9Guy2icUZRayNb1y6QhLfAYe8
transaction
307883a982bdf948b973b3b794f9f739ef64990d093896a92953bd4c7425686c
spent
true